Bode Miller, from the United States won Bronze in the Men's Downhill at the Vancouver 2010 Olympics.

The race marked redemption of sorts for Bode Miller after his awful results in Turin in 2006.. Miller's time in Whistler was1:54:40. Lund Aksel Svendal from Norway captured the Silver with a time of 1:54:38 and the Gold medal with to  Didier Defago from Switzerland who had the winning time of 1:54:31

Bode Miller said  "I was super nervous all morning...if you get all wound up, especially at my age you might get a heart attack...I was definitely fired up... I wanted to feed off it. It's frustrating to be nine hundreds out...it is what it is."
